Shcaml

Shcaml is an OCaml library for Unix shell programming.

Unix shells provide easy access to Unix functionality such as pipes, signals, file descriptor manipulation, and the file system. Shcaml hopes to excel at these same tasks.

Installation

Shcaml can be installed with opam:

opam install shcaml

If you don't use opam consult the opam file for build instructions.

Documentation & tutorial

You can find Shcaml's documentation (including a tutorial) online at http://tov.github.io/shcaml/doc or build a local copy with make doc.

See also the companion paper. Note than as of Shcaml 0.2.0 and onwards, the solution to encode row types described in section 4.3 has been replaced by a more lightweight policy, where the absence or presence of fields is only checked dynamically. This trades static guarantees for maintainability of the library.
